The CIGNA standard coverage for MAMMOGRAMS has not changed.
On Monday, November 16, 2009, the U.S. Preventive Services Task Force announced its revised recommendations regarding screening mammography for women. The decision about when to have a mammography screening is an individual decision between a woman and her doctor, based on an individual's specific circumstances and medical history. The current coverage policy provides for coverage of screening mamography beginning at age 40 (or as young as 25 if a woman is in a high-risk category), and continues to remain in effect.
CIGNA's current Coverage Policy is publicly available on their website at the link below in the "medical index" under "mammography."

CIGNA is introducing new Explanation of Benefits (EOB)
Cigna will be rolling out later this year a simplified EOB statement to employees when a medical claim is processed. The new EOBs will start showing up sometime in October. Some of the changes include:
-- All key information summarized on the first page.
-- Information that is redundant or not directly related to the claim will be removed, reducing clutter.
-- Individuals receiving more care will be able to easily identify one claim from another as each has its own summary page.
-- Enhanced viewing of EOBs on MyCIGNA.com.
-- Given the option to cease paper EOBs.

Dependents:
It is your responsibility to inform us within 30 days of your child's
19th birthday, graduation from college and/or their 23rd birthday and
when they are no longer a full-time student. If you do not, the College
may not be able to offer COBRA coverage and you may be held responsible
for all medical claims from the date the dependent would have been terminated
from the health plan.
